<el-input-number v-model="num" :min="1" :max="10" @change="(prev) => handleChange(diy)" /> 希望在handleChange里获得prev和diy参数。目前实际上只能获得diy参数 查看playground1,handleChange 是可以正常获取当前值的。 查看playground2,透传参数就可以了。
在网上查找了资料,el-input-number组件输入数字的时候无法实时触发change事件,需要使用@input.native来触发,一开始使用了也没有效果,后来加了this.$nextTick功能实现了。 // 解决el-input-number组件输入数字的时候无法实时触发change事件 validateNumber(value) { this.$nextTick(() => { if (value != undefined...
首先,在Vue组件的data函数中定义一个数据属性,例如numberValue,用于存储el-input-number的值。 javascript data() { return { numberValue: 1 // 初始值设置为1 }; } 创建一个方法,该方法将在点击按钮时被调用,以改变el-input-number的值: 接着,在Vue组件的methods中定义一个方法,例如changeNumberValue,用于...
使用vue-element 的计数器inputNumber。 其中的change 事件中,默认自带两个参数,currentValue和oldValue,分别代表改变后的数和改变前的数, 如果想要传第三个参数, @change="(currentValue, oldValue) => numChange(currentValue, oldValue, row)" 其中row 就是第三个参数...
<el-input-number v-model="temp.ordererBatchTimeout" @change="handleChange" :min="1" ></el-input-number ><el-button style="background: #f5f7fa">s</el-button> </el-form-item>j<br>解释:所有计数器字段初始值必须为0 必须加min字段 页面才能显示值 min是最小值 在页面上显示最小值 这样...
1、select标签的change事件 正常情况:默认返回的是目前选中的值。 特殊情况:要传递自定义参数index呢?就需要用到$event,来获取默认的值,然后再其后面来实现对自定义参数的传递。 注:【该$event是指当前触发的是什么事件(鼠标事件,键盘事件等)】 2、InputNumber计数器中的change事件 ...
input或者el-input中添加type=number来控制只可输入数字。 但随之而来的问题是 输入框右侧会有个上下调整箭头 二、解决方法: 2.1、input 常用的解决方法,实际是将控制显示箭头的 css样式去掉; 但少部分会不好用,因此可以添加个class来指定。 <template>
51CTO博客已为您找到关于vue el-input值改变的触发事件的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及vue el-input值改变的触发事件问答内容。更多vue el-input值改变的触发事件相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
@change="handleNumChange" /> </template> <script> /** * <el-input>框自动校验,仅能填入数字,支持负数格式 * 过滤规则: 仅能输入合法整数和小数格式 默认最少保留二位小数,最大保留四位小数 如:1,1.2345 * 示例:<my-input-number :value.sync="value"/> ...
vue-el-input-number 是一个基于 vueelinputnumber 的插件,它可以解决数字过大时的显示问题。例如: ```html <vue-el-input-number v-model="number" /> ``` 在这个例子中,“number”是一个 Vue 实例的属性,它的值可以通过输入框进行修改。当用户在输入框中输入数字时,该属性的值会自动更新,并以科学计数...